

Joseph Bond, Sr. was born and raised in Brownsville, Tennessee. He was what you call a granddaddy’s boy. He was mostly raised by his grandparents, Johnny Venus and Fannie Mae Bond. His love for food and people is a generational journey of love.
Joseph grew up as a little boy working alongside his grandfather, who owned and operated the community grocery store, Bond’s Grocery Store. Joseph (Joe) learned from his grandfather, affectionately known as ‘papa,’ how to appreciate the “art” of good southern cooking.
